English dictionary: Word overview

WHITEHEAD (noun)
  The noun WHITEHEAD has 2 senses:

1. English philosopher and mathematician who collaborated with Bertrand Russell (1861-1947)
2. a small whitish lump in the skin due to a clogged sebaceous gland

  Familiarity information: WHITEHEAD used as a noun is rare.
